#64011e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#64011e is composed of 39.2% red, 0.4%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 99% magenta, 70% yellow and 60.8% black. It has a hue angle of 342.4 degrees, a saturation of 98% and a lightness of 19.8%. #64011e color hex could be obtained by blending #c8023c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#660033.

#64011e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#64011e has RGB values of R:100, G:1,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.99, Y:0.7, K:0.61. Its decimal value is 6553886.
